Advice on How to Choose a Chinese Tutor
Published by: JianHeng (16) on Thu, Mar 23, 2023  |  Word Count: 659  |  Comments ( 0)  l  Rating
Contact Author       Email       Print Article        PDF       Add a Comment        Report Article       

 


Even if parents are ancestors from families that have always spoken Chinese, it is widely acknowledged that the Higher Chinese language is difficult to grasp. Many students need individualised instruction to succeed in their language of study. This is the primary motivation for beginning Chinese lessons so young. The following are some things to make while selecting a Chinese instructor.



  • Tutors Are Available


Most tutoring organisations conduct rigorous background checks on prospective employees to verify they can work with children of various ages. These could be elementary or secondary school pupils interested in learning Higher Chinese Tuition. Many worry-free situations can be arranged when a large pool of knowledgeable tutors is willing to assist pupils.




  • Attractive Personal Statement


This is a promising indicator and a wonderful opportunity to learn about the requirements and standards of a Higher Chinese tutor. The tutor's statement is a great indicator of their approach to teaching, their methods to instruct their students, and the outcomes they expect from their students regarding test scores.



  • Outside Of Academics


A child's tutor plays a crucial role in shaping their worldview, expanding their knowledge, and instilling moral ideals and virtues. To modern parents, a Chinese Tutor Singapore is more than just someone to teach their child; they are valued friends and role models.


Tutors of the Chinese language will naturally go out of their way to be supportive and encouraging, and they will help their pupils with homework, other schoolwork, and life choices.



  • Educatory Tutors


When tutoring Chinese elementary and secondary school students, teachers keep the lessons interesting and, most importantly, tailor their instruction to each individual. Tuition instructors adapt their instruction methods to their student's individual needs.


Tutors are also conscious that their pupils, especially the younger ones, may have a different way of thinking than they do. They must put themselves in their students' shoes to completely appreciate this. Be wary of those who fit this description when searching for an instructor. Getting better marks is most easily accomplished by doing that.




  • Guidance


Home tutors, in particular, are in a unique position to help their pupils navigate the challenges of modern life by doing more than simply imparting knowledge. Tutors would take the time to discuss the benefits and drawbacks of certain courses of action with their pupils, helping them to make well-informed and responsible choices about their education and future careers.



  • Keep Parents Up to Date


The best Chinese teachers will be able to establish rapport with the parents of their students and work with them to help their children learn the language. Teachers will update parents on their child's progress and guide how they may help while maintaining a friendly tone and avoiding drama.
